Biography
Caner Yelbaşı is an Assistant Professor at the Mardin Artuklu University. He holds a MA and PhD degree from the Departments of Middle Eastern Studies and History in SOAS, University of London. His research interests are the Late Ottoman Period, Russian Colonialism in the North Caucasus, Circassian Studies, Nation and Nation-state ideology, Para-militarism, and Modern Turkish History. His articles have appeared in Middle Eastern Studies and the Journal of Balkan and Near Eastern Studies. He is the author of “The Circassians of Turkey War, Violence and Nationalism from the Ottomans to Atatürk” (I.B. TAURIS, 2019). In his book, he focused on the political and paramilitary activities of the Circassian community in Turkey in the very late Ottoman and early Republican periods. Currently, he is working on Russian colonialism in the North Caucasus in the 19th century and its impact on the Black Sea Region.
